/**
* A holder class for pending notification data
*
* This class holds all pieces of information for constructing
* a notification with message preview.
*/
private static class NotificationData {
private int unreadBeforeNotification;
private LinkedList<Message> messages; // newest one first
private LinkedList<MessageReference> droppedMessages; // newest one first
/** Number of unread messages before constructing the notification */
int unreadBeforeNotification;
/**
* List of messages that should be used for the inbox-style overview.
* It's sorted from newest to oldest message.
* Don't modify this list directly, but use {@link addMessage} and
* {@link removeMatchingMessage} instead.
*/
LinkedList<Message> messages;
/**
* List of references for messages that the user is still to be notified of,
* but which don't fit into the inbox style anymore. It's sorted from newest
* to oldest message.
*/
LinkedList<MessageReference> droppedMessages;
// There's no point in storing more than 5 messages for the notification, as a single notification
// can't display more than that anyway.
/**
* Maximum number of messages to keep for the inbox-style overview.
* As of Jellybean, phone notifications show a maximum of 5 lines, while tablet
* notifications show 7 lines. To make sure no lines are silently dropped,
* we default to 5 lines.
*/
private final static int MAX_MESSAGES = 5;
/**
* Constructs a new data instance.
*
* @param unread Number of unread messages prior to instance construction
*/
public NotificationData(int unread) {
unreadBeforeNotification = unread;
droppedMessages = new LinkedList<MessageReference>();
messages = new LinkedList<Message>();
}
/**
* Adds a new message to the list of pending messages for this notification.
*
* The implementation will take care of keeping a meaningful amount of
* messages in {@link #messages}.
*
* @param m The new message to add.
*/
public void addMessage(Message m) {
while (messages.size() >= MAX_MESSAGES) {
Message dropped = messages.removeLast();
